openrouter-agent-sdk
openrouter-agent-sdk is a Python agent toolkit for OpenRouter. It ports the public behavior of @openrouter/agent into an async-first Python package: Responses API calls, client and server tools, streaming consumption, multi-turn state, approval and human-in-the-loop gates, tool context, stop conditions, and Claude/OpenAI Chat format compatibility.
This package builds on the official openrouter Python SDK. It does not reimplement HTTP, auth, retries, or model schemas; call_model sends requests through client.beta.responses.send_async, the same Responses API surface used by the TypeScript package.
This package is a port.
@openrouter/agent(TypeScript) is the reference spec; this repo is kept in sync automatically. See PORTING.md.
Install
pip install openrouter-agent-sdk
# or
uv add openrouter-agent-sdk
The distribution is openrouter-agent-sdk; the import is openrouter_agent:
from openrouter_agent import call_model, tool
Requires Python 3.10+ (the openrouter SDK dropped 3.9 at 1.0.0).
Quick Start
import asyncio
from pydantic import BaseModel
from openrouter_agent import OpenRouter, call_model, tool
class WeatherInput(BaseModel):
location: str
class WeatherOutput(BaseModel):
temperature: int
condition: str
location: str
async def main() -> None:
client = OpenRouter(api_key="YOUR_API_KEY")
weather_tool = tool(
name="get_weather",
description="Get the current weather for a location",
input_schema=WeatherInput,
output_schema=WeatherOutput,
execute=lambda params, ctx: WeatherOutput(
temperature=72,
condition="sunny",
location=params.location,
),
)
result = call_model(
client,
{
"model": "openai/gpt-4o",
"input": "What is the weather in San Francisco?",
"tools": [weather_tool],
},
)
print(await result.get_text())
asyncio.run(main())
Streaming
call_model returns a ModelResult. The result can be consumed multiple ways; each method works from the same completed run so concurrent consumers do not steal events from each other.
result = call_model(client, {"model": model, "input": prompt, "tools": tools})
text = await result.get_text()
response = await result.get_response()
async for delta in result.get_text_stream():
print(delta, end="")
async for delta in result.get_reasoning_stream():
print(delta, end="")
async for event in result.get_tool_stream():
print(event)
async for call in result.get_tool_calls_stream():
print(call.name, call.arguments)
Tool Variants
Regular tools execute automatically when the model emits a matching function_call.
search = tool(
name="search",
input_schema=SearchInput,
output_schema=SearchOutput,
execute=run_search,
)
Generator tools yield progress events and a final output. Python async generators cannot return a final value, so the final yield is treated as the output and earlier yields are preliminary events.
analysis = tool(
name="analyze",
input_schema=AnalysisInput,
event_schema=ProgressEvent,
output_schema=AnalysisOutput,
execute=analyze_stream,
)
Manual tools are advertised to the model but not auto-executed.
confirm = tool(name="confirm_action", input_schema=ConfirmInput, execute=False)
HITL tools use on_tool_called; returning a value auto-resolves, returning None pauses with pending tool calls in state.
approve_wire = tool(
name="approve_wire",
input_schema=WireInput,
output_schema=WireDecision,
on_tool_called=ask_human,
)
Server tools pass through to OpenRouter unchanged.
from openrouter_agent import server_tool
web = server_tool({"type": "web_search_2025_08_26", "max_results": 5})
Approval, Context, and State
Use require_approval on a tool or require_approval on the request to pause sensitive calls before execution. Approval resume requires a state accessor with async load() and save() methods.
Manual tools (execute=False, no on_tool_called) pause the loop with status "awaiting_client_tools" when the model calls them, instead of silently dropping the call. Read the unresolved calls via get_pending_tool_calls() / get_state(), execute them yourself, and continue by calling call_model again with function_call_output items in input.
For durable cross-process storage, serialize state with serialize_conversation_state / deserialize_conversation_state rather than storing raw dataclass fields. The wire format is versioned (CONVERSATION_STATE_VERSION); a version mismatch raises UnsupportedStateVersionError and malformed JSON raises InvalidStateError, so a store can never silently misinterpret a future shape.
Tool context is kept outside the model transcript. Provide a context mapping with per-tool keys and optional shared state. Tool execution receives ctx["local"], ctx["shared"], ctx["set_context"], and ctx["set_shared_context"].
result = call_model(
client,
{
"model": model,
"input": "List all users",
"tools": [query_db],
"context": {"query_db": {"connection_string": "postgres://localhost/app"}},
"stop_when": step_count_is(5),
},
)
Lifecycle Hooks
Pass a HooksManager (or an inline {hook_name: [HookEntry(...)]} dict of built-in hooks) via hooks= to observe or intervene in a run: PreToolUse, PostToolUse, PostToolUseFailure, UserPromptSubmit, Stop, PermissionRequest, SessionStart, SessionEnd, and PostModelCall. Handlers receive a validated payload dict and a LifecycleHookContext (session_id, hook_name, cancel_event).
from openrouter_agent import HookEntry, HookName, HooksManager
hooks = HooksManager()
hooks.on(HookName.PreToolUse.value, HookEntry(handler=lambda payload, ctx: None, matcher="delete_file"))
hooks.on(HookName.SessionEnd.value, HookEntry(handler=lambda payload, ctx: print(payload["total_usage"])))
result = call_model(client, {"model": model, "input": prompt, "tools": tools, "hooks": hooks})
SessionStart fires once per run with a config summary; SessionEnd fires once with aggregated total_usage (summed across every PostModelCall) and is guaranteed to fire — and any pending async hook work drained — even when a no-tools stream raises. PreToolUse can block a call ({"block": "reason"}) or mutate its input ({"mutated_input": {...}}); PermissionRequest can pre-empt the approval gate with {"decision": "allow" | "deny" | "ask_user"}; Stop can force the loop to keep going past a stop_when hit with {"force_resume": True, "append_prompt": "..."}. A HooksManager instance is safe to share across concurrent call_model runs — session identity is threaded per emit, not stored as manager-level mutable state.
Stop Conditions
The built-ins mirror the TypeScript package and OR together when provided as a list:
step_count_is(n)has_tool_call(name)max_tokens_used(n)max_cost(dollars)finish_reason_is(reason)
When a stop condition fires while the model is still emitting tool calls, call_model makes one more turn with tool_choice="none" by default (tools stay in the request so the prompt-cache prefix survives) so the run ends with a natural-language answer. allow_final_response tunes this: True or omitted appends DEFAULT_FINAL_RESPONSE_DIRECTIVE as a user message, a non-empty string replaces the wording, "" appends nothing, and False disables the extra turn entirely.
Format Compatibility
Use from_claude_messages / to_claude_message for Anthropic-style messages and from_chat_messages / to_chat_message for OpenAI Chat-style messages. Content that cannot be represented directly is carried as unsupported_content instead of being silently discarded.
Development
uv sync --frozen --all-extras
uv run pytest tests/unit -q # deterministic suite
uv run pytest tests/unit --cov # with coverage
uv run mypy src tests # types, tests included
uv run ruff check . && uv run ruff format --check .
tests/e2e/ runs against the live OpenRouter API and skips cleanly without
OPENROUTER_API_KEY:
OPENROUTER_API_KEY=sk-or-... uv run pytest tests/e2e -q
Tests share fixtures from tests/_fixtures.py — make_response,
function_call_item, text_response, tool_call_response, QueuedClient,
MemoryStateAccessor. Use them instead of hand-rolling a fake client:
make_response populates every field the real Responses API returns, so a stub
cannot be more permissive than production.
CI runs the suite on Python 3.10, 3.11, and 3.13, type-checks src and tests,
enforces a coverage floor, and verifies the built wheel imports in isolation.
Because this package is a port, tests are held to upstream behavior — see the
Test Parity section of .upstreamer/upstreamer.md and PORTING.md.
Parity Notes
This is a faithful Python port of the @openrouter/agent public surface, with Python-native names (call_model, server_tool, get_text_stream) and Pydantic v2 schemas in place of Zod. Runtime behavior is preserved where the Python SDK exposes matching Responses API types. Static type inference is necessarily looser than TypeScript conditional types; the package ships py.typed, Protocol/dataclass aliases, and clear runtime validation rather than pretending to reproduce TypeScript tuple inference exactly.
